Regarding the slightly off topic WP discussion, PLD/BRD/BLM/WHM is obviously the most effective combination of jobs. However personally I can seldom be bothered to wait around to build the perfect group, so I usually wing my tanking job according to the group I end up with.
WHM's Holy spam does insane damage, but is really only effective if you have a PLD tank (giving the WHM enough time windows to actually cast Holy). However, to uphold enmity throughout a whole SR against a BLM can be very tough without a BRD's Mage Ballad, forcing the WHM to waste time healing the BLM. In such cases, the WAR's Overpower spam certainly makes up for his increased damage intake.
If you're running with a SCH healer, the whole Holy-thing really becomes moot anyhow, and I sincerely believe that Overpower deals more damage than SCH's dot output (I may, however, be wrong in this).
So, essentially, if you have a WHM healer, but no BRD, I'd run WAR (provided that you have a strong AOE-job in the DD-department). Same goes for any setup with a SCH healer. With other words, the only time I actually run PLD is if I manage to land a perfect party setup. Or, say, WHM healer with 2 melee DDs, but then again that would hardly be classified as a SR setup.
I do much prefer the play style of WAR, though, so my personal favorite is actually SCH/WAR/BLM/BLM. Provided that everyone's well geared, I'm pretty certain you can push a run below 10 mins with such a setup.
